A new OpenAI researcher shares the one regret he has from his job interviews

A newly appointed researcher at OpenAI has opened up about his journey to securing a position in the highly competitive AI sector, sharing crucial insights and one significant regret from his interview experiences. Bas van Opheusden, who joined OpenAI as a technical staff member in July, recently took to social media to provide an extensive document filled with interview strategies and tips aimed at aspiring candidates in the field. In his post, van Opheusden detailed his encounters with various recruitment practices, stating that some recruiters may resort to questionable tactics. He recounted experiences such as facing tight deadlines, receiving rescinded offers, being ghosted, and even situations where offers were unintentionally delayed until after a deadline had passed. Among the key pieces of advice he shared is the importance of taking notes during initial calls with recruiters. This stage typically involves learning about the hiring manager, team dynamics, and, particularly for startups, the company's vision and objectives. Van Opheusden emphasized that this may be the only opportunity to grasp the organization’s structure and team roles clearly. He recalled instances where he was unprepared during follow-up interviews because he had not retained crucial information from the introductory call. To remedy this, he suggested using a dual-monitor setup to facilitate note-taking while maintaining eye contact during video calls.
